[Java] Class XmlExtensions
- org.apache.groovy.xml.extensions.XmlExtensions
public class XmlExtensions
extends Object
This class defines all the new XML-related groovy methods which enhance the normal JDK XML classes when inside the Groovy environment. Static methods are used with the first parameter the destination class.

public static Iterator<Node> iterator(NodeList nodeList)
Makes NodeList iterable by returning a read-only Iterator which traverses over each Node.
- Parameters:
nodeList
- a NodeList
- Returns:
- an Iterator for a NodeList
- Since:
- 1.0

public static String serialize(Element element)
Transforms the element to its text equivalent. (The resulting string does not contain a xml declaration. Use XmlUtil.serialize(element)
if you need the declaration.)
- Parameters:
element
- the element to serialize
- Returns:
- the string representation of the element
- Since:
- 2.1
